2014-04-18tipc: fix spinlock recursion bug for failed subscriptionsErik Hugne
[ Upstream commit a5d0e7c037119484a7006b883618bfa87996cb41 ] If a topology event subscription fails for any reason, such as out of memory, max number reached or because we received an invalid request the correct behavior is to terminate the subscribers connection to the topology server. This is currently broken and produces the following oops: [27.953662] tipc: Subscription rejected, illegal request [27.955329] BUG: spinlock recursion on CPU#1, kworker/u4:0/6 [27.957066] lock: 0xffff88003c67f408, .magic: dead4ead, .owner: kworker/u4:0/6, .owner_cpu: 1 [27.958054] CPU: 1 PID: 6 Comm: kworker/u4:0 Not tainted 3.14.0-rc6+ #5 [27.960230] Hardware name: Bochs Bochs, BIOS Bochs 01/01/2011 [27.960874] Workqueue: tipc_rcv tipc_recv_work [tipc] [27.961430] ffff88003c67f408 ffff88003de27c18 ffffffff815c0207 ffff88003de1c050 [27.962292] ffff88003de27c38 ffffffff815beec5 ffff88003c67f408 ffffffff817f0a8a [27.963152] ffff88003de27c58 ffffffff815beeeb ffff88003c67f408 ffffffffa0013520 [27.964023] Call Trace: [27.964292] [<ffffffff815c0207>] dump_stack+0x45/0x56 [27.964874] [<ffffffff815beec5>] spin_dump+0x8c/0x91 [27.965420] [<ffffffff815beeeb>] spin_bug+0x21/0x26 [27.965995] [<ffffffff81083df6>] do_raw_spin_lock+0x116/0x140 [27.966631] [<ffffffff815c6215>] _raw_spin_lock_bh+0x15/0x20 [27.967256] [<ffffffffa0008540>] subscr_conn_shutdown_event+0x20/0xa0 [tipc] [27.968051] [<ffffffffa000fde4>] tipc_close_conn+0xa4/0xb0 [tipc] [27.968722] [<ffffffffa00101ba>] tipc_conn_terminate+0x1a/0x30 [tipc] [27.969436] [<ffffffffa00089a2>] subscr_conn_msg_event+0x1f2/0x2f0 [tipc] [27.970209] [<ffffffffa0010000>] tipc_receive_from_sock+0x90/0xf0 [tipc] [27.970972] [<ffffffffa000fa79>] tipc_recv_work+0x29/0x50 [tipc] [27.971633] [<ffffffff8105dbf5>] process_one_work+0x165/0x3e0 [27.972267] [<ffffffff8105e869>] worker_thread+0x119/0x3a0 [27.972896] [<ffffffff8105e750>] ? manage_workers.isra.25+0x2a0/0x2a0 [27.973622] [<ffffffff810648af>] kthread+0xdf/0x100 [27.974168] [<ffffffff810647d0>] ? kthread_create_on_node+0x1a0/0x1a0 [27.974893] [<ffffffff815ce13c>] ret_from_fork+0x7c/0xb0 [27.975466] [<ffffffff810647d0>] ? kthread_create_on_node+0x1a0/0x1a0 The recursion occurs when subscr_terminate tries to grab the subscriber lock, which is already taken by subscr_conn_msg_event. We fix this by checking if the request to establish a new subscription was successful, and if not we initiate termination of the subscriber after we have released the subscriber lock. 2014-04-18tipc: fix memory leak during module removalErik Hugne
[ Upstream commit 1bb8dce57f4d15233688c68990852a10eb1cd79f ] When the TIPC module is removed, the tasklet handler is disabled before all other subsystems. This will cause lingering publications in the name table because the node_down tasklets responsible to clean up publications from an unreachable node will never run. When the name table is shut down, these publications are detected and an error message is logged: tipc: nametbl_stop(): orphaned hash chain detected This is actually a memory leak, introduced with commit 993b858e37b3120ee76d9957a901cca22312ffaa ("tipc: correct the order of stopping services at rmmod") Instead of just logging an error and leaking memory, we free the orphaned entries during nametable shutdown. 2014-04-18tipc: drop subscriber connection id invalidationErik Hugne
[ Upstream commit edcc0511b5ee7235282a688cd604e3ae7f9e1fc9 ] When a topology server subscriber is disconnected, the associated connection id is set to zero. A check vs zero is then done in the subscription timeout function to see if the subscriber have been shut down. This is unnecessary, because all subscription timers will be cancelled when a subscriber terminates. Setting the connection id to zero is actually harmful because id zero is the identity of the topology server listening socket, and can cause a race that leads to this socket being closed instead. 2014-04-18tipc: fix connection refcount leakYing Xue
[ Upstream commit 4652edb70e8a7eebbe47fa931940f65522c36e8f ] When tipc_conn_sendmsg() calls tipc_conn_lookup() to query a connection instance, its reference count value is increased if it's found. But subsequently if it's found that the connection is closed, the work of sending message is not queued into its server send workqueue, and the connection reference count is not decreased. This will cause a reference count leak. To reproduce this problem, an application would need to open and closes topology server connections with high intensity. We fix this by immediately decrementing the connection reference count if a send fails due to the connection being closed. 2014-04-18tipc: allow connection shutdown callback to be invoked in advanceYing Xue
[ Upstream commit 6d4ebeb4df0176b1973875840a9f7e91394c0685 ] Currently connection shutdown callback function is called when connection instance is released in tipc_conn_kref_release(), and receiving packets and sending packets are running in different threads. Even if connection is closed by the thread of receiving packets, its shutdown callback may not be called immediately as the connection reference count is non-zero at that moment. So, although the connection is shut down by the thread of receiving packets, the thread of sending packets doesn't know it. Before its shutdown callback is invoked to tell the sending thread its connection has been closed, the sending thread may deliver messages by tipc_conn_sendmsg(), this is why the following error information appears: "Sending subscription event failed, no memory" To eliminate it, allow connection shutdown callback function to be called before connection id is removed in tipc_close_conn(), which makes the sending thread know the truth in time that its socket is closed so that it doesn't send message to it. We also remove the "Sending XXX failed..." error reporting for topology and config services. 2013-12-08net: rework recvmsg handler msg_name and msg_namelen logicHannes Frederic Sowa
[ Upstream commit f3d3342602f8bcbf37d7c46641cb9bca7618eb1c ] This patch now always passes msg->msg_namelen as 0. recvmsg handlers must set msg_namelen to the proper size <= sizeof(struct sockaddr_storage) to return msg_name to the user. This prevents numerous uninitialized memory leaks we had in the recvmsg handlers and makes it harder for new code to accidentally leak uninitialized memory. Optimize for the case recvfrom is called with NULL as address. We don't need to copy the address at all, so set it to NULL before invoking the recvmsg handler. We can do so, because all the recvmsg handlers must cope with the case a plain read() is called on them. read() also sets msg_name to NULL. Also document these changes in include/linux/net.h as suggested by David Miller. Changes since RFC: Set msg->msg_name = NULL if user specified a NULL in msg_name but had a non-null msg_namelen in verify_iovec/verify_compat_iovec. This doesn't affect sendto as it would bail out earlier while trying to copy-in the address. It also more naturally reflects the logic by the callers of verify_iovec. With this change in place I could remove " if (!uaddr || msg_sys->msg_namelen == 0) msg->msg_name = NULL ". This change does not alter the user visible error logic as we ignore msg_namelen as long as msg_name is NULL. Also remove two unnecessary curly brackets in ___sys_recvmsg and change comments to netdev style. 2013-11-07tipc: reassembly failures should cause link resetErik Hugne
If appending a received fragment to the pending fragment chain in a unicast link fails, the current code tries to force a retransmission of the fragment by decrementing the 'next received sequence number' field in the link. This is done under the assumption that the failure is caused by an out-of-memory situation, an assumption that does not hold true after the previous patch in this series. A failure to append a fragment can now only be caused by a protocol violation by the sending peer, and it must hence be assumed that it is either malicious or buggy. Either way, the correct behavior is now to reset the link instead of trying to revert its sequence number. So, this is what we do in this commit. 2013-11-07tipc: message reassembly using fragment chainErik Hugne
When the first fragment of a long data data message is received on a link, a reassembly buffer large enough to hold the data from this and all subsequent fragments of the message is allocated. The payload of each new fragment is copied into this buffer upon arrival. When the last fragment is received, the reassembled message is delivered upwards to the port/socket layer. Not only is this an inefficient approach, but it may also cause bursts of reassembly failures in low memory situations. since we may fail to allocate the necessary large buffer in the first place. Furthermore, after 100 subsequent such failures the link will be reset, something that in reality aggravates the situation. To remedy this problem, this patch introduces a different approach. Instead of allocating a big reassembly buffer, we now append the arriving fragments to a reassembly chain on the link, and deliver the whole chain up to the socket layer once the last fragment has been received. This is safe because the retransmission layer of a TIPC link always delivers packets in strict uninterrupted order, to the reassembly layer as to all other upper layers. Hence there can never be more than one fragment chain pending reassembly at any given time in a link, and we can trust (but still verify) that the fragments will be chained up in the correct order. 2013-11-07tipc: don't reroute message fragmentsErik Hugne
When a message fragment is received in a broadcast or unicast link, the reception code will append the fragment payload to a big reassembly buffer through a call to the function tipc_recv_fragm(). However, after the return of that call, the logics goes on and passes the fragment buffer to the function tipc_net_route_msg(), which will simply drop it. This behavior is a remnant from the now obsolete multi-cluster functionality, and has no relevance in the current code base. Although currently harmless, this unnecessary call would be fatal after applying the next patch in this series, which introduces a completely new reassembly algorithm. So we change the code to eliminate the redundant call. 2013-10-19net: misc: Remove extern from function prototypesJoe Perches
There are a mix of function prototypes with and without extern in the kernel sources. Standardize on not using extern for function prototypes. Function prototypes don't need to be written with extern. extern is assumed by the compiler. Its use is as unnecessary as using auto to declare automatic/local variables in a block. 2013-10-18tipc: simplify the link lookup routineErik Hugne
When checking statistics or changing parameters on a link, the link_find_link function is used to locate the link with a given name. The complex method of deconstructing the name into local and remote address/interface is error prone and may fail if the interface names contains special characters. We change the lookup method to iterate over the list of nodes and compare the link names. 2013-10-18tipc: correct return value of link_cmd_set_value routineYing Xue
link_cmd_set_value() takes commands for link, bearer and media related configuration. Genereally the function returns 0 when a command is recognized, and -EINVAL when it is not. However, in the switch for link related commands it returns 0 even when the command is unrecognized. This will sometimes make it look as if a failed configuration command has been successful, but has otherwise no negative effects. We remove this anomaly by returning -EINVAL even for link commands. We also rework all three switches to make them conforming to common kernel coding style. 2013-10-18tipc: make bearer and media naming consistentYing Xue
TIPC 'bearer' exists as an abstract concept, while 'media' is deemed a specific implementation of a bearer, such as Ethernet or Infiniband media. When a component inside TIPC wants to control a specific media, it only needs to access the generic bearer API to achieve this. However, in the current media implementations, the 'bearer' name is also extensively used in media specific function and variable names. This may create confusion, so we choose to replace the term 'bearer' with 'media' in all function names, variable names, and prefixes where this is what really is meant. Note that this change is cosmetic only, and no runtime behaviour changes are made here. 2013-10-18tipc: don't use memcpy to copy from user spaceYing Xue
tipc_msg_build() calls skb_copy_to_linear_data_offset() to copy data from user space to kernel space. However, the latter function does in its turn call memcpy() to perform the actual copying. This poses an obvious security and robustness risk, since memcpy() never makes any validity check on the pointer it is copying from. To correct this, we the replace the offending function call with a call to memcpy_fromiovecend(), which uses copy_from_user() to perform the copying. 2013-08-01tipc: fix oops when creating server socket failsYing Xue
When creation of TIPC internal server socket fails, we get an oops with the following dump: BUG: unable to handle kernel NULL pointer dereference at 0000000000000020 IP: [<ffffffffa0011f49>] tipc_close_conn+0x59/0xb0 [tipc] PGD 13719067 PUD 12008067 PMD 0 Oops: 0000 [#1] SMP DEBUG_PAGEALLOC Modules linked in: tipc(+) CPU: 4 PID: 4340 Comm: insmod Not tainted 3.10.0+ #1 Hardware name: Bochs Bochs, BIOS Bochs 01/01/2007 task: ffff880014360000 ti: ffff88001374c000 task.ti: ffff88001374c000 RIP: 0010:[<ffffffffa0011f49>] [<ffffffffa0011f49>] tipc_close_conn+0x59/0xb0 [tipc] RSP: 0018:ffff88001374dc98 EFLAGS: 00010292 RAX: 0000000000000000 RBX: ffff880012ac09d8 RCX: 0000000000000000 RDX: 0000000000000046 RSI: 0000000000000001 RDI: ffff880014360000 RBP: ffff88001374dcb8 R08: 0000000000000001 R09: 0000000000000001 R10: 0000000000000000 R11: 0000000000000000 R12: ffffffffa0016fa0 R13: ffffffffa0017010 R14: ffffffffa0017010 R15: ffff880012ac09d8 FS: 0000000000000000(0000) GS:ffff880016600000(0063) knlGS:00000000f76668d0 CS: 0010 DS: 002b ES: 002b CR0: 000000008005003b CR2: 0000000000000020 CR3: 0000000012227000 CR4: 00000000000006e0 Stack: ffff88001374dcb8 ffffffffa0016fa0 0000000000000000 0000000000000001 ffff88001374dcf8 ffffffffa0012922 ffff88001374dce8 00000000ffffffea ffffffffa0017100 0000000000000000 ffff8800134241a8 ffffffffa0017150 Call Trace: [<ffffffffa0012922>] tipc_server_stop+0xa2/0x1b0 [tipc] [<ffffffffa0009995>] tipc_subscr_stop+0x15/0x20 [tipc] [<ffffffffa00130f5>] tipc_core_stop+0x1d/0x33 [tipc] [<ffffffffa001f0d4>] tipc_init+0xd4/0xf8 [tipc] [<ffffffffa001f000>] ? 0xffffffffa001efff [<ffffffff8100023f>] do_one_initcall+0x3f/0x150 [<ffffffff81082f4d>] ? __blocking_notifier_call_chain+0x7d/0xd0 [<ffffffff810cc58a>] load_module+0x11aa/0x19c0 [<ffffffff810c8d60>] ? show_initstate+0x50/0x50 [<ffffffff8190311c>] ? retint_restore_args+0xe/0xe [<ffffffff810cce79>] SyS_init_module+0xd9/0x110 [<ffffffff8190dc65>] sysenter_dispatch+0x7/0x1f Code: 6c 24 70 4c 89 ef e8 b7 04 8f e1 8b 73 04 4c 89 e7 e8 7c 9e 32 e1 41 83 ac 24 b8 00 00 00 01 4c 89 ef e8 eb 0a 8f e1 48 8b 43 08 <4c> 8b 68 20 4d 8d a5 48 03 00 00 4c 89 e7 e8 04 05 8f e1 4c 89 RIP [<ffffffffa0011f49>] tipc_close_conn+0x59/0xb0 [tipc] RSP <ffff88001374dc98> CR2: 0000000000000020 ---[ end trace b02321f40e4269a3 ]--- We have the following call chain: tipc_core_start() ret = tipc_subscr_start() ret = tipc_server_start(){ server->enabled = 1; ret = tipc_open_listening_sock() } I.e., the server->enabled flag is unconditionally set to 1, whatever the return value of tipc_open_listening_sock(). This causes a crash when tipc_core_start() tries to clean up resources after a failed initialization: if (ret == failed) tipc_subscr_stop() tipc_server_stop(){ if (server->enabled) tipc_close_conn(){ NULL reference of con->sock-sk OOPS! } } To avoid this, tipc_server_start() should only set server->enabled to 1 in case of a succesful socket creation. In case of failure, it should release all allocated resources before returning. Problem introduced in commit c5fa7b3cf3cb22e4ac60485fc2dc187fe012910f ("tipc: introduce new TIPC server infrastructure") in v3.11-rc1. Note that it won't be seen often; it takes a module load under memory constrained conditions in order to trigger the failure condition. 2013-06-17tipc: enhance priority of link protocol packetYing Xue
pfifo_fast is set as default traffic class queueing discipline. This queue has three so called "bands". Within each band, FIFO rules apply. However, as long as there are packets waiting in band 0, band 1 won't be processed. Now all kind of TIPC type packet priorities are never set, that is, their priorities are 0, so they are mapped to band 1 of pfifo_fast qdisc. But, especially during link congestion, if link protocol packet can be sent out as earlier as possible than other type of packets so that protocol packet can arrive at peer endpoint in time, the peer will timely reset its link timeout timer to keep the link alive. So enhancing the priority of link protocol packets can meet the specific demand to avoid unnecessary link reset due to a transient link congestion. 2013-06-17tipc: convert config_lock from spinlock to mutexYing Xue
As the configuration server is now running under process context, it's unnecessary for us to have a spinlock serializing the TIPC configuration process. Instead, we replace it with a mutex lock, which gives us more freedom. For instance, we can now call pre-emptable functions within the protected area.
